Job Summary

Build Whats Next - Starting with You

Ready to turn your engineering degree into real-world impact At Johnson Controls our NextGen Engineering Program isnt just a job its a launchpad.

This position is based in York PA. Over 16 months youll complete 4 rotations; to tackle meaningful projects and learn from industry pros while discovering where your skills (and interests) shine the most.

Were building smarter healthier and more sustainable spaces around the worldand we want you at the center of it.

Potential Rotation locations include;

  • San Antonio TX
  • Indianapolis IN
  • Detroit MI

Why Youll Love it Here:

  • Competitive pay starting at $75000 with $5000 sign on bonus
  • Benefits that start Day 1 (medical dental vision 401k)
  • Paid vacation/holidays/sick time 15 days of vacation 5 sick days 3 floating holidays
  • A mentor whos invested in your success along with a support network of peers and leaders

Youll be part of an inclusive people-first culture where your voice counts and your work creates real changefor communities customers and the planet.

After successfully completing the program youll transition into a full-time role in one of these areas:

  • Mechanical Engineering
  • Manufacturing Engineering
  • Electrical Engineering
  • Product Management
  • Application Engineering

What You Bring

Were looking for curious driven future-ready thinkers.

  • Bachelors degree in Engineering (Mechanical Industrial Electrical or related field)
    • Preferred coursework: thermodynamics machine design fluid flow intro to electrical engineering
  • Adaptable and open to working across teams and locations
  • Passion for learning growth and long-term impact
  • Leadership experience from school work or community involvement
  • Strong communication skills-able to explain technical ideas clearly (words visuals)
  • Comfortable organizing and analyzing data to solve complex problems
  • Team-oriented mindset with proven collaboration experience
  • Experience leveraging AI tools and technologies
  • Internship or Co-op experience is a plus
  • Willingness to relocate across the U.S.*
  • U.S. Citizenship or Permanent Residency
